Responsibilities

Develop and deploy containerized applications on Azure Kubernetes Service (AKS) and implement CI/CD pipelines for efficient delivery.

Collaborate with stakeholders across engineering, manufacturing, and IT to gather requirements and translate them into technical solutions.

Provide architectural input for integrating new technologies and modernizing legacy systems.

Own the end-to-end development lifecycle, from design through implementation, deployment, and support.

Participate in code reviews, promote best practices, and ensure code quality across the development team.

Troubleshoot and optimize applications to ensure performance, availability, and scalability across distributed environments.

Contribute to the development of technical documentation, solution architectures, and integration plans.

Work within an Agile/Scrum framework, contributing to sprint planning, backlog grooming, and iterative delivery.

Qualifications

Bachelor’s Degree in Computer Science, Software Engineering, or a related technical field.

5+ years of experience in full stack development with a strong focus on Java or .NET (C#).

Experience with common observability tools like Splunk, Datadog, or ThousandEyes.

Proven experience with cloud-native application development, containerization (Docker), orchestration (Kubernetes), and CI/CD automation.

Strong architectural skills with the ability to design complex, scalable, and secure systems.

Ability to mentor developers, lead code reviews, and drive best practices across teams.

Excellent communication and collaboration skills, with experience working in cross-functional, enterprise environments.

Exceptional Candidate Qualities

Experience in large-scale enterprise or manufacturing environments, ideally within the automotive industry.

Familiarity with CAD integrations (e.g., Siemens NX, AutoCAD) or engineering tools used in vehicle development.

Working knowledge of event-driven architectures, RESTful APIs, and microservices.

Exposure to infrastructure as code tools such as Terraform and Ansible.

Experience with Agile methodologies, DevOps practices, automated testing frameworks, and cloud security.

Passion for innovative technologies in the connected vehicle or manufacturing space.
